There is no “International Cafe” in Winnipeg. Nonetheless, Sherrie and I don’t care because we are together again, and we amazing and muraling!

In the alley behind 510 Sargent, this mural represents all of the nations of the world whose cuisine one can find in Winnipeg.

Graf Art and Street Art & Murals were around for awhile before I clued in.
Quite often I find untagged pieces 10 years or older.
Paint peeling, colors fading and bricks flaking, they reveal recent urban histories.
I admit I enhanced this one.
I believe it’s worth documenting.
So begins my “Old Gold” series of Bits, Pieces and Murals that exceed a decade.
